一种增强现实抬头显示系统的显示方法技术方案

技术编号:34254037 阅读:45 留言:0更新日期:2022-07-24 12:14
本发明专利技术公开了一种增强现实抬头显示系统的显示方法,属于抬头显示系统技术领域,包括微控制器、显示模块、反射镜、内部摄像头、外部摄像头以及高度调整机构;显示方法包括以下步骤:S1、车辆点火,系统初始化;S2、微控制器通过外部摄像头获取车辆前方道路信息,通过显示模块显示对应辅助信息;S3、微控制器对车辆进行OBD数据采集,将OBD数据解析成对应的车辆信息,通过显示模块显示车辆信息;S4、微控制器通过内部摄像头获取驾驶员眼睛高度;S5、微控制器根据驾驶员眼睛高度通过高度调整机构调整反射镜投射高度,避免驾驶员因为不同身高观看时增强面过高背景为天空、或状态面过低背景为车前盖,投影面明显、易观看,从而提升驾驶体验。验。验。

A display method of augmented reality head up display system

【技术实现步骤摘要】
一种增强现实抬头显示系统的显示方法


[0001]本专利技术属于抬头显示系统
,具体涉及一种增强现实抬头显示系统的显示方法。

技术介绍

[0002]HUD(Head Up Display,抬头显示器)起初诞生于战斗机上,可以降低飞行员低头查看仪表盘的频率,避免飞行员驾驶注意力不集中。随后,由于HUD设备带来了一些便利性同时成本进一步下降,汽车也开始慢慢跟进安装。通过HUD设备,用户可以观察到车速、限速指示、驾驶路线图等信息。而与HUD相比,AR

HUD不仅可以显示驾驶信息,同时还改变了驾驶员观察信息的方式。
[0003]AR

HUD(增强现实抬头显示器)可以在驾驶员视线区域内合理叠加显示一些驾驶信息,并结合于实际交通路况当中。通过AR

HUD技术,驾驶员可以扩展并增强自己对于驾驶环境的感知。AR

HUD中,可产生基于不同投影距离的两个投影面,分别称为“近端”(或“状态”)面和“远端”(或“增强”)面。状态投影面面投射显示在驾驶员前方约3米的距离,增强投影面投射显示在驾驶员前方约10米的距离,现有技术中心,投射高度是固定的,当驾驶员身高过高或过低时,看向投影面时会导致投影面过近或过远,导致观感较差,且投影面的背景会影响观察效果,容易看错,驾驶体验差。

技术实现思路

[0004]本专利技术所要解决的技术问题是:提供一种增强现实抬头显示系统的显示方法,可根据驾驶员眼睛位置调整投影面投射高度,投影面明显、易观看,从而提升驾驶体验。
[0005]为解决上述技术问题,本专利技术的技术方案是:
[0006]一种增强现实抬头显示系统的显示方法,所述抬头显示系统包括微控制器、显示模块、反射镜、内部摄像头、外部摄像头以及高度调整机构;所述显示方法包括以下步骤:S1、车辆点火,系统初始化;S2、所述微控制器通过所述外部摄像头获取车辆前方道路信息,通过所述显示模块显示对应辅助信息;S3、所述微控制器对车辆进行OBD数据采集,将OBD数据解析成对应的车辆信息,通过所述显示模块显示所述车辆信息;S4、所述微控制器通过所述内部摄像头获取驾驶员眼睛高度;S5、所述微控制器根据所述驾驶员眼睛高度通过所述高度调整机构调整所述反射镜投射高度。
[0007]进一步的,所述S5具体包括以下步骤:S5a、判断所述驾驶员眼睛高度是否与投影面当前高度相匹配,如匹配,所述高度调整机构不动作;S5b、如不匹配,所述驾驶员眼睛是否高于与投影面当前高度相匹配的位置;S5c、所述驾驶员眼睛高度高于与投影面当前高度相匹配的位置时,所述投影面向上方调整;S5d、所述驾驶员眼睛高度低于与投影面当前高度相匹配的位置时,所述投影面向下方调整。
[0008]进一步的,所述S3中所述内部摄像头拍摄驾驶员头部图像,所述微控制器通过对所述图像解析进行眼睛的定位。
[0009]进一步的,所述微控制器根据所述图像的像素分布确定眼睛的高度。
[0010]进一步的,所述微控制器将所述图像解码成三原色光模式的信息流,然后解析出所述图像上眼睛的高度。
[0011]进一步的,所述S3中所述内部摄像头为红外摄像头,所述微控制器通过所述红外摄像头采集驾驶员的头部位置,然后根据人眼在头部的高度比例模型计算眼睛的高度。
[0012]进一步的,所述辅助信息包括导航、路况提示、车道线。
[0013]进一步的,所述S2中所述OBD数据采集过程为通过车载OBD接口读取行车电脑数据。
[0014]进一步的,所述车辆信息包括车辆实时车速、发动机转速、水温、油耗、行驶里程。
[0015]采用了上述技术方案后,本专利技术的有益效果是:
[0016]由于本专利技术的增强现实抬头显示系统的显示方法,抬头显示系统包括微控制器、显示模块、反射镜、内部摄像头、外部摄像头以及高度调整机构;显示方法包括以下步骤:S1、车辆点火,系统初始化;S2、微控制器通过外部摄像头获取车辆前方道路信息,通过显示模块显示对应辅助信息;S3、微控制器对车辆进行OBD数据采集,将OBD数据解析成对应的车辆信息,通过显示模块显示车辆信息;S4、微控制器通过内部摄像头获取驾驶员眼睛高度;S5、微控制器根据驾驶员眼睛高度通过高度调整机构调整反射镜投射高度,通过根据驾驶员眼睛的高度,调整投影面的高度,避免驾驶员因为不同身高观看时增强面过高如背景为天空、或状态面过低如背景为车前盖,投影面明显、易观看,从而提升驾驶体验。
附图说明
[0017]图1是本专利技术增强现实抬头显示系统的显示方法的流程示意图。
具体实施方式
[0018]下面结合附图和实施例对本专利技术进一步说明。
[0019]本说明书中涉及到的方位均以附图所示为准,仅代表相对位置关系,不代表绝对位置关系。
[0020]如图1所示,一种增强现实抬头显示系统的显示方法,抬头显示系统包括微控制器、投影仪、内部摄像头、外部摄像头以及高度调整机构,高度调整机构可以为微型电机与齿轮减速器的组合结构。显示方法包括以下步骤:
[0021]S1、车辆点火,系统初始化。
[0022]当车辆点火即通过钥匙或按钮启动车辆时,抬头显示系统自动启动,不需驾驶员动手操作。
[0023]S2、微控制器通过外部摄像头获取车辆前方道路信息,通过显示模块显示对应辅助信息,辅助信息包括导航、路况提示、车道线等,可对驾驶员开车进行辅助,该辅助信息可在增强投影面显示,投射显示在驾驶员前方约10米的距离。
[0024]S3、微控制器对车辆进行OBD数据采集,将OBD数据解析成对应的车辆信息,通过显示模块显示车辆信息。
[0025]本实施例中OBD数据采集过程为通过车载OBD接口读取行车电脑数据,车辆信息包括车辆实时车速、发动机转速、水温、油耗、行驶里程。车辆信息可在状态投影面显示,位于
车前挡风玻璃下端,投射显示在驾驶员前方约3米的距离,不需要低头,方便观看车辆的各种信息。
[0026]S4、微控制器通过内部摄像头获取驾驶员眼睛高度。
[0027]如图1所示,S4中获取驾驶员眼睛高度的方法的一种实施例为:内部摄像头拍摄驾驶员头部图像,微控制器通过对图像解析进行眼睛的定位。该方法具体分为两种,其中一种实施例为微控制器根据图像的像素分布确定眼睛的高度,另一种实施例为微控制器将图像解码成三原色光模式的信息流,然后通过合适的计算机算法解析出图像上眼睛的高度,本实施例优选使用开源的OpenCV检测照片上眼睛的高度。OpenCV的全称是:Open Source Computer Vision Library。OpenCV是一个基于(开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ows和Mac OS操作系统上。OpenCV由一系列C函数和少量C++类构成,同时提供了Python、Ruby、MATLAB等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。
[0028]如图1所示,S4中获取驾本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种增强现实抬头显示系统的显示方法,其特征在于,所述抬头显示系统包括微控制器、显示模块、反射镜、内部摄像头、外部摄像头以及高度调整机构;所述显示方法包括以下步骤:S1、车辆点火,系统初始化;S2、所述微控制器通过所述外部摄像头获取车辆前方道路信息,通过所述显示模块显示对应辅助信息;S3、所述微控制器对车辆进行OBD数据采集,将OBD数据解析成对应的车辆信息,通过所述显示模块显示所述车辆信息;S4、所述微控制器通过所述内部摄像头获取驾驶员眼睛高度;S5、所述微控制器根据所述驾驶员眼睛高度通过所述高度调整机构调整所述反射镜投射高度。2.根据权利要求1所述的增强现实抬头显示系统的显示方法,其特征在于,所述S5具体包括以下步骤:S5a、判断所述驾驶员眼睛高度是否与投影面当前高度相匹配,如匹配,所述高度调整机构不动作;S5b、如不匹配,所述驾驶员眼睛是否高于与投影面当前高度相匹配的位置;S5c、所述驾驶员眼睛高度高于与投影面当前高度相匹配的位置时,所述投影面向上方调整;S5d、所述驾驶员眼睛高度低于与投影面当前高度相匹配的位置时,所述投影面向下方调整。3.根据权利要求1所述的增强现实抬头...

【专利技术属性】
技术研发人员:严小天于洋王惠青温茹涵苏学前
申请(专利权)人:青岛虚拟现实研究院有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1